Description

Alt text: The back of a vintage postcard. The top center reads "post card." A vertical line divides the card into "this space may be used for communication" on the left and "the address only to be written here" on the right. The left side has handwritten text that is difficult to read but states in part, "Dear Folks, Well I got your card and so I thought I would drop you a few words" and is signed "Caroline." The right side has a handwritten address, "Mr. Chas [illegible], Whitewater, Wisconsin, R. F. D. Route 3." The upper right has a green one-cent U.S. postage stamp and a postmark showing, "June 1910." A small decorative logo, consisting of an arrow through a stylized script, is near the left border. A band below the postcard has the text "Palczewski Suffrage Postcard Archive."
